I just started this week. Heavily addicted now. It's crack for fantasy sports.

For football, you re-draft players every week. But it's not the traditional draft. You get a salary cap to use and each player has a dollar value. Better players have higher dollar values of course.

Tons of strategy to optimize your lineup. Do you go with the heavily utilized QB or go cheaper and load up on skill position players?

Only con I've noticed is the site lags sometimes with the real time stat updates, but they may be dealing with an influx of new members right now.
